Especificações
| Atributo | Valor |
| Package |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T) |
| ProductStatus | Active |
| SensorType | Digital, Local |
| SensingTemperature-Local | -55°C ~ 125°C |
| OutputType | I²C/SMBus |
| Voltage-Supply | 2.7V ~ 5.5V |
| Resolution | 11 b |
| Features | One-Shot, Output Switch, Programmable Resolution, Shutdown Mode, Standby Mode |
| Accuracy-Highest(Lowest) | ±2°C (±3°C) |
| TestCondition | -25°C ~ 85°C (-55°C ~ 125°C) |
| OperatingTemperature | -55°C ~ 125°C |
| MountingType | Surface Mount |
| Package/Case | SOT-23-6 |
Visão Geral
Description
The sensor comes in a small SOT-23 package, which is ideal for space-constrained applications. It has user-programmable features, including selectable resolution and a temperature alert function, which can be used to signal an over-temperature condition. The "REP" designation in its part number indicates that this model is part of Texas Instruments' Enhanced Product line, which is designed for applications requiring a high degree of reliability and longevity, such as in aerospace and defense.
